Why is my petrol light flashing?
Why is my petrol light flashing?
Hear this out loudPauseMy fuel light is flashing, what does it mean? This really is your final warning from your car that it’s low on fuel. On most models, your fuel light will illuminate, then when even less fuel remains, it will begin flashing.

What happens if your fuel gauge is bad?
When the fuel sending unit has an issue it can cause the vehicle to experience issues with the fuel gauge, which can put the vehicle at risk of running out of fuel. Usually a bad or failing fuel gauge sender will produce a few symptoms that can alert the driver of a potential issue. 1. Fuel gauge behaves erratically
